Using a spreadsheet, … Webb19 sep. 2024 · What a balance sheet is all about. A balance sheet is a statement of a business’s assets, liabilities, and owner’s equity as of any given date. Typically, a balance sheet is prepared at the end of set periods (e.g., every quarter; annually). A balance sheet is comprised of two columns. The column on the left lists the assets of the company.

WebbThese are typically liquid, or likely to be realised within 12 months. Here are some examples. Cash and equivalents, including your business checking account balance. Accounts receivable and any short-term invoices you’re owed. Inventory including goods for sale, raw materials and items being made. WebbWhen compiling your balance sheet you need to keep the accounting equation in mind at all times. As indicated above Assets = owner’s equity + liabilities Example your assets were R10 000 and your liabilities were R7 000 then your owner’s equity would be R3 000 (R10 000 = R 3000 + R7 000) ii) Assets An asset is something that belongs to the FSP.
